Google took $$ to put phishing above real PayPal site (also paid). AND the fake login is good enough to fool Apple's Passwords app into providing real site credentials. So be wary & rely on good sense more than tech safeguards. BTW, the charge was legit and my new password is super complex.
MonkeySaysWhat (@monkeysayswhat.bsky.social)
The #1 PayPal result on Google is a phishing scam! I got email about a surprise PayPal charge. I tried to go to PayPal on my laptop. Passwords app popped up, but the site said I was locked out & gave a phone #. Their help line gave me weird vibes and I hung up. Then, I checked what happened.

I taught Sociology 101 with a unit on interpreting statistics. To illustrate correlation vs. causation, I’d claim that popsicles make kids drown. Proof? As popsicle consumption spikes, so too do child drownings. Always. The unaware are easily misled by misinterpretation of accurate numbers.
